What is an NPI number?

A National Provider Identifier (NPI) is a unique 10-digit number that CMS assigns to every U.S. healthcare provider and organization under HIPAA. Type 1 NPIs identify individual providers; Type 2 NPIs identify organizations. The NPI appears on insurance claims, prescriptions, and credentialing paperwork, and never changes — even if the provider moves or changes specialty. Read the full guide or validate an NPI number.

What is a Type 2 NPI?
A Type 2 NPI identifies an organization (group practice, hospital, pharmacy, lab), while Type 1 NPIs identify individual providers. Organizations bill under their Type 2 NPI.
